報告有缺陷物件及有缺陷物件之相依物件
* 
為了便於企業使用,失敗記錄檔會與遞送壓縮檔案一起提供,因為一般並不會維護應用伺服器記錄檔。在失敗記錄檔中捕捉到的錯誤與例外可能包含被視為機密或僅限組織中某些使用者存取的資訊。
作為控制資訊公開的最佳作法,請確保匯出任務僅由特定角色 (例如複製管理員) 執行。在此情況下,記錄檔將僅限複製管理員角色存取。與其他企業角色共用此失敗記錄檔時,仍應小心謹慎。
當您針對遞送啟用容錯時,如果封裝中包含有缺陷的物件與連結,則會在「遞送」表中的壓縮圖示旁邊顯示一個圖像。
遞送資訊頁中的「附件」表會顯示下列檔案,用於提供有缺陷物件以及有缺陷物件之相依物件的詳細資訊:
遞送壓縮檔案:包含無缺陷資料與有缺陷物件之相依物件的資料。
CSV 檔案:以表格格式顯示有缺陷物件以及有缺陷物件之相依物件。會顯示每個物件的顯示 ID 與物件 ID,以及相關錯誤訊息。如需有關所顯示資訊的資訊,請參閱 CSV 檔案。CSV 檔案的命名慣例為:
Replication Package - <複製封裝編號>, <組織名稱>, <複製封裝版本>[檔案編號] - Faulty Object Report.csv
例如:Replication Package - 000001, Demo Organization, A.0[1] - Faulty Object Report.csv
* 
如果有缺陷物件之相依物件依存於多個有缺陷的物件,則該物件可能會在 CSV 檔案中多次列出。
當關聯包括 VersionReferenceMasterReference 時,只有當主要物件的所有版本與版序均有缺陷時,才會將關聯物件標記為有缺陷物件之相依物件。如果某些版本或版序沒有缺陷,則不會將關聯物件標記為相依物件。
當在批次層級執行某些作業且將該批次中的任何物件識別為有缺陷時,會將整個批次都報告為有缺陷。在 CSV 檔案中報告的匯出階段為 IX - Prepare export (batch)IX - Prepare attribute export (batch)
針對某些失敗階段,將不會執行下一個匯出階段。因此,可能不會報告所有有缺陷的物件。
如果 EPMVariantLink 的泛用主物件有缺陷,容錯功能可能無法將 FamilyTable GenericFamiltyTable InstanceEPMSepFamilyTableEPMContainedIn 等識別為有缺陷物件之相依物件。族表可能已成功匯出,但未在目標系統中匯入。
匯出管理基準線時,如果將某些屬性 (例如 FolderingInfo) 識別為有缺陷,CSV 與失敗記錄檔會只顯示 FolderingInfo 的項目。不會列出其他有缺陷的屬性。在 CSV 檔案中報告的匯出階段為 IX - getFolderPath
當匯出主要企業物件 (PBO) 時,如果將某些屬性 (例如檢視、狀態) 識別為有缺陷,則 CSV 與失敗記錄檔會顯示檢視的多個項目。在 CSV 檔案中報告的匯出階段為 IX- Object metadata export
如果某個物件最初被列出為有缺陷,後來又被識別為有缺陷物件的相依物件,則不會再次在 CSV 檔案中將其列出為有缺陷物件之相依物件。
失敗記錄檔:列出在處理遞送封裝中存在之有缺陷的資料時遇到的錯誤與例外。如果壓縮流程失敗,也會顯示錯誤。錯誤和例外會從應用伺服器記錄檔中擷取出來。
失敗記錄檔的命名慣例為:
Replication Package - <replication package number>, <organization name>, <replication package version>[file number] - Failure.log
例如:Replication Package - 000001, Demo Organization, A.0[1] - Failure.log
* 
如果複製封裝編號包含特殊字元,例如 <、>、? 等,則當使用 Windows 作業系統時,您的電腦中不會產生 Failure.log 檔案。在 Linux 作業系統中,會產生檔案,但檔案名稱中的複製封裝編號會部份顯示。
* 
CSV 檔案與失敗記錄檔的大小限制為 9 MB。如果檔案達到該臨界值,會為剩餘內容建立新檔案。依預設,第一個檔案名稱的檔案編號顯示為 1。如果建立第二個檔案,則其檔案編號顯示為 2,依此類推。
失敗記錄檔也會列出寫入至 FaultyObjectForReplication.csv 檔案時遇到的錯誤。
建立新 zip 檔案時,會覆寫失敗記錄檔。
禁用容錯時,不會產生以上列出的檔案。
這是否有幫助?